在数字化时代,智能机器人的应用越来越广泛,它们不仅能够提高工作效率,还能为我们的生活带来诸多便利。然而,随着业务的发展和技术的进步,跨平台的数据迁移成为了许多企业和开发者面临的一大挑战。今天,就让我们一起来揭秘智能机器人数据迁移的秘籍,轻松实现跨平台无缝衔接。
一、了解数据迁移的基本概念
首先,我们需要明确什么是数据迁移。数据迁移是指将数据从一个平台或系统转移到另一个平台或系统的过程。在智能机器人领域,数据迁移通常包括以下几种类型:
- 结构化数据迁移:如数据库、文件系统等,数据有明确的格式和结构。
- 非结构化数据迁移:如文本、图片、视频等,数据格式多样,结构不固定。
- 机器人配置数据迁移:如机器人动作库、任务流程等。
二、数据迁移的挑战与应对策略
1. 数据兼容性问题
不同平台或系统之间的数据格式、协议、接口等可能存在差异,导致数据迁移过程中出现兼容性问题。应对策略:
- 数据格式转换:使用工具或编写脚本将数据格式转换为目标平台或系统支持的格式。
- 接口适配:根据目标平台或系统的接口规范进行适配,确保数据能够正确传输。
2. 数据安全与隐私保护
在数据迁移过程中,确保数据安全与隐私保护至关重要。应对策略:
- 数据加密:对敏感数据进行加密,防止数据泄露。
- 访问控制:设置合理的访问权限,限制数据访问范围。
3. 数据一致性保证
数据迁移过程中,如何保证数据的一致性是一个难题。应对策略:
- 数据校验:在迁移过程中对数据进行校验,确保数据完整性和准确性。
- 数据同步:在迁移完成后,通过数据同步技术确保源平台和目标平台的数据一致性。
三、智能机器人数据迁移工具推荐
1. RoboFlow
RoboFlow是一个开源的机器人数据迁移工具,支持多种数据格式和平台。它具有以下特点:
- 支持多种数据格式:包括结构化数据、非结构化数据等。
- 可视化操作:用户可以通过图形界面进行数据迁移操作。
- 跨平台支持:支持Windows、Linux、macOS等操作系统。
2. DataGrip
DataGrip是一款专业的数据库迁移工具,适用于各种数据库系统。它具有以下特点:
- 支持多种数据库:包括MySQL、Oracle、SQL Server等。
- 数据同步:支持数据同步功能,确保源数据库和目标数据库的一致性。
- 自动化迁移:支持自动化迁移任务,提高数据迁移效率。
四、总结
智能机器人数据迁移虽然具有一定的挑战性,但通过了解基本概念、应对策略和选择合适的工具,我们可以轻松实现跨平台无缝衔接。希望本文能为您在数据迁移过程中提供一些帮助。
